Technical Considerations and Designer Notes
While the visual potential is clear, we must address the technical realities of production. Even if you are using this as a sublimation print or a direct-to-garment (DTG) transfer based on the PNG, understanding embroidery principles helps you judge the design's complexity.
If you are converting this graphic into an actual embroidery file for machine stitching, keep the following in mind:
- Stitch Density and Detail: Crochet textures can be intricate. Ensure your digitizer accounts for proper stitch density so the design doesn’t look muddy or puffy on thin fabrics. Test on scrap fabric first.
- Hoop Size Constraints: Always confirm the hoop size relative to your garment. Large backgrounds may require multiple hooping or a larger frame, which increases production time and cost.
- Fabric Texture and Stabilizer: The choice of fabric matters immensely. On stretchy garments, use a cut-away stabilizer to prevent distortion. On thick towels, ensure your needles are sharp enough to penetrate cleanly without breaking threads.
- Thread Colors: Test thread colors on both light and dark fabrics. The contrast between the mushroom caps and the crochet background must remain distinct under various lighting conditions in your store photos.
Additionally, be cautious with items that undergo repeated washing, such as kitchen towels or baby clothes. Proper finishing techniques are essential to maintain the integrity of the design over time. If you are applying this to curved caps or items requiring metallic thread, extra care is needed to avoid tension issues.
